1985 Viña Salceda Rioja Conde de la Salceda Gran Reserva
4/13/2024 - Cofxc Likes this wine: 88 Points
Fully orangey, heading toward browning. Quite light, elegant. A lovely, giving, nose of sweet tobacco, leather and soil. That sweetness and acidity of aged traditional Rioja though nicely in balance here. Hangs in there through the bottle very well. Just a touch dusty, unclean with no obvious fault. I don't regard it as flawed. 12.5%. JR glass.

1995 Bodegas Carlos Serres Rioja Gran Reserva
4/10/2024 - Cofxc Likes this wine: 92 Points
Pale garnet. Cherry (I would have had it down as a Sangiovese at this point). A little raciness. With time no discernible fruit. All about the tertiary, leather, tobacco, hint of sweet tobacco. The sweetness and acidity in balance. Both present and correct (as one would hope for a traditional Rioja) but neither shouting. A touch of tannin. 91-92 for this bottle at this time. With the move from fruit, whilst the sense of a little richness drops, the wines ages over a few hours and you can imagine its arc waining beyond the last sips. 12.5%. JR glass.

2015 Château Chasse-Spleen
4/8/2024 - Cofxc wrote: 86 Points
Deep, dark garnet. Black cherry, kirsch, a hint of kernel. A sense of graininess on the nose. The black cherry follow through. Clean, quite smooth and elegant in a dry frame. Balanced. No particular appeal for me at the moment but time in hand to improve. Halve. 13.5%. JR glass.
Note taken towards the end on PnP was all char, rubber, furniture polish. The latter stayed a bit.
